Abstract
The utility model discloses a dismounting device for a steering wheel. A cover plate (1) is in a flat plate structure, a long bolt (2) is arranged in the middle portion of the cover plate (1) in a penetrating mode, and the long bolt (2) is perpendicular to the cover plate (1). The long bolt (2) cooperates with the cover plate (1) through screw threads, short bolts (3) are arranged on two sides of the long bolt (2) in a symmetrical mode, and the short bolts (3) are parallel to the long bolt (2). The short bolts (3) are inserted in through holes which are arranged in the cover plate (1) in a corresponding mode. The dismounting device for the steering wheel is simple in structure, convenient to machine and manufacture and low in cost. While dismounting operation of the steering wheel is greatly simplified, dismounting efficiency can be effectively improved. Time and labor are saved, and the steering wheel is protected from damage.
Description
Technical field
The utility model belongs to automobile technical field, specifically, and the particularly extracting tool of vehicle steering.
Background technology
Steering wheel is the vitals of controlling motor turning, generally is fastened on steering hub column by extruding.When needs were pulled down steering wheel from steering hub column, the mode that usually adopts at present was: at first beat steering wheel with hammer, steering wheel and steering hub column are occured loosening, then steering wheel is taken off from steering hub column.Above-mentioned dismounting mode not only wastes time and energy, and dismounting efficient is low, but also may scratch the cortex of surface of steering wheel, the outward appearance of destruction direction dish.Particularly beat at hammer and exert oneself excessive or when firmly uneven, also may cause the steering wheel distortion, make steering wheel to re-use.
The utility model content
Technical problem to be solved in the utility model is to provide a kind of extracting tool that can guarantee that steering wheel is injury-free.
The technical solution of the utility model is as follows: a kind of steering wheel provision for disengagement, cover plate (1) is slab construction, be equipped with stay bolt (2) at the middle part of cover plate (1), this stay bolt (2) is perpendicular with cover plate (1), and stay bolt (2) and cover plate (1) threaded engagement, bilateral symmetry at described stay bolt (2) is provided with lag bolt (3), lag bolt (3) parallels with stay bolt (2), and lag bolt (3) is located in the upper corresponding via hole that arranges of cover plate (1).
Because steering wheel middle part is provided with central through hole over against the position of steering hub column, the bilateral symmetry of this central through hole is distributed with screwed hole, and two screwed holes are used for wearing bolt, with according to the fixing core assembly of configuration of automobiles.The utility model utilizes central through hole and the screwed hole on steering wheel dexterously, makes stay bolt corresponding with the central through hole of steering wheel, and two lag bolts are corresponding with the screwed hole of steering wheel central through hole both sides respectively.
when the utility model is used for the disassembly direction dish, at first the core assembly in the middle part of steering wheel is taken off, make central through hole and screwed hole open, then cover plate is put into steering wheel, make cover plate push down the interior locating surface of steering wheel, and stay bolt stretches in the central through hole of steering wheel, and lag bolt is over against the screwed hole of steering wheel, then rotate lag bolt, two lag bolts are screwed in respectively in corresponding screwed hole, cover plate and steering wheel are fixed together, turn at last stay bolt, stay bolt is moved downward, when the end face of the lower end in contact steering hub column of stay bolt, the recipient is to the restriction of tubing string, stay bolt can not continue to move down, be rotated further stay bolt this moment, under the threaded engagement effect, the suffered pulling capacity that makes progress of steering wheel is greater than the frictional force between itself and steering hub column, cover plate and steering wheel move up like this, until steering wheel and steering hub column break away from, thereby complete the dismounting of steering wheel.
This shows, the utility model disassembly direction dish is simple to operate, not only saves time but also laborsaving, when reducing labor strength, can effectively improve the efficient of dismounting.In unloading process, instrument does not contact with the outer surface of steering wheel, can not scratch the cortex of surface of steering wheel, can not cause the steering wheel deformed damaged yet, thereby has guaranteed that steering wheel can install and use again.
For simplified structure, facilitate processing and fabricating, reduce production costs, described cover plate (1) is that length is obviously greater than the rectangle of width.
The upper via hole that wears for lag bolt (3) of described cover plate (1) is bar hole, lag bolt can be adjusted the position in horizontal plane like this, so that with the different directions dish on the screwed hole contraposition, be applicable to multiple steering wheel, further improved convenience and the efficient of dismounting.
Have 160 ° of-170 ° of angles between the same stay bolt of axial connecting line (2) of described stay bolt (2) and one of them lag bolt (3) and the axial connecting line of another lag bolt (3).Above scheme can adapt with corresponding structure on steering wheel on the one hand, and on the other hand, three bolt shape triangularity structures have better stability, are conducive to by the extruding of stay bolt, steering wheel be separated with steering hub column.
Beneficial effect: the utility model is simple in structure, processing and fabricating is easy, cost is low, when greatly simplifying the steering wheel disassembling section, can effectively improve the efficient of dismounting, not only saves time but also laborsaving, and can guarantee that steering wheel is injury-free.

The specific embodiment
The utility model is described in further detail below in conjunction with drawings and Examples:
As depicted in figs. 1 and 2, the utility model is made of cover plate 1, stay bolt 2 and lag bolt 3, wherein, cover plate 1 is that length is obviously greater than the rectangular flat structure of width, middle part at cover plate 1 has screw, be equipped with from top to bottom stay bolt 2 in this screw, stay bolt 2 is perpendicular with cover plate 1, and stay bolt 2 and cover plate 1 threaded engagement.Bilateral symmetry at described stay bolt 2 is provided with lag bolt 3, and the lag bolt 3 of each end is near the end of cover plate 1 corresponding end.Described lag bolt 3 parallels with stay bolt 2, and lag bolt 3 is located on cover plate 1 in the corresponding via hole that arranges, and the via hole that wears for lag bolt 3 on cover plate 1 is bar hole, so that adjust the position of lag bolt.Have 160 ° of-170 ° of angles between the axial connecting line of the axial connecting line of described stay bolt 2 and one of them lag bolt 3 with stay bolt 2 and another lag bolt 3, the size of this angle is definite according to actual needs, and the present embodiment is preferably 165 °.
The utility model is to be used for like this steering wheel dismounting:
as depicted in figs. 1 and 2, at first the core assembly with steering wheel 4 middle parts takes off, make central through hole and the screwed hole of steering wheel open, then cover plate 1 is put into steering wheel 4, make cover plate 1 push down the interior locating surface of steering wheel 4, and stay bolt 2 stretches in the central through hole of steering wheel 4, and lag bolt 3 is over against the screwed hole of steering wheel 4, then rotate lag bolt 3, two lag bolts 3 are screwed in respectively in corresponding screwed hole, cover plate 1 and steering wheel 4 are fixed together, turn at last stay bolt 2, stay bolt 2 is moved downward, when the end face of the lower end in contact steering hub column 5 of stay bolt 2, the recipient is to the restriction of tubing string 5, stay bolt 2 can not continue to move down, be rotated further stay bolt 2 this moment, under the threaded engagement effect, cover plate 1 and steering wheel 4 move up, until steering wheel 4 breaks away from steering hub column 5, thereby complete the dismounting of steering wheel 4.
